US pounds targets across Syria: five Islamic State group members killed
  • The US military conducted extensive airstrikes across Syria, targeting Islamic State group positions, resulting in the deaths of at least five members of the group. This military action was a direct response to a recent ambush in Palmyra that killed two US soldiers and one civilian interpreter, marking a significant escalation in US military involvement in the region.
  • The strikes underscore the ongoing threat posed by the Islamic State, which has demonstrated its capacity to launch attacks despite previous claims of its defeat by US forces. The ambush that prompted this retaliation highlights the risks faced by US personnel in Syria.
  • This incident reflects a broader pattern of increasing violence in the region, as the Islamic State continues to exploit instability and carry out attacks against foreign forces. The US military's response indicates a commitment to countering this resurgence, but it also raises questions about the long-term strategy and effectiveness of US operations in Syria.
